一旦服务器遭受攻击,不仅可能导致数据泄露、业务中断,还可能引发法律风险和声誉损害
因此,定期对服务器进行漏洞扫描,及时发现并修复潜在的安全隐患,是确保企业信息安全不可或缺的一环
本文将详细介绍如何高效且全面地对一个服务器进行漏洞扫描,旨在为企业提供一套实用的安全检测指南
一、明确扫描目标与范围 首先,明确扫描的目标服务器及其服务范围是基础
这包括确定要扫描的IP地址、端口、操作系统类型、运行的服务及应用软件等
通过细化扫描目标,可以更有针对性地制定扫描策略,减少不必要的资源消耗,同时提高扫描的准确性和效率
二、选择合适的扫描工具 市面上存在众多漏洞扫描工具,如Nessus、OpenVAS、Nmap等,它们各有千秋
选择合适的工具需考虑以下几个因素: - 功能全面性:是否能覆盖操作系统、网络服务、应用程序等多层次的安全检测
- 更新频率:漏洞库是否及时更新,以应对新出现的威胁
易用性:界面友好,报告生成清晰易懂
性能:扫描速度、资源占用情况是否符合实际需求
合规性:是否满足行业安全标准和法规要求
三、配置扫描参数 在选定工具后,合理配置扫描参数是确保扫描效果的关键
这包括但不限于: - 端口扫描:指定扫描的端口范围,优先关注常用及高风险端口
- 服务探测:识别服务器上运行的服务类型及版本,为后续漏洞匹配提供依据
- 深度扫描:对特定服务或应用进行更深入的漏洞检测,如Web应用漏洞扫描、数据库漏洞检测等
- 策略选择:根据扫描目标的安全级别,选择适当的扫描强度,避免对生产环境造成不必要的影响
四、执行扫描并监控进程 执行扫描前,确保已获得相关授权,避免因未经许可的扫描行为引发的法律问题
扫描过程中,密切关注扫描进度及系统资源使用情况,适时调整扫描策略以优化性能
同时,保持对扫描结果的实时监控,一旦发现潜在漏洞,立即进行初步分析,评估其严重程度及可能的影响
五、分析扫描结果并采取措施 扫描完成后,详细分析扫描报告,识别所有检测到的漏洞,区分其类型(如配置错误、软件缺陷、权限提升等)和严重程度
基于分析结果,制定修复计划,优先处理高风险漏洞
修复措施可能包括: - 更新补丁:及时安装操作系统、应用程序及第三方库的最新安全补丁
- 配置调整:优化系统配置,关闭不必要的服务,限制访问权限
- 代码审计:对自定义应用进行代码审查,修复已知漏洞
- 加固策略:实施更严格的安全策略,如防火墙规则、入侵检测系统配置等
六、持续监控与复测 安全不是一劳永逸的事情,服务器漏洞扫描应成为企业日常安全管理的一部分
建立定期扫描机制,结合事件响应计划,确保在发现新漏洞时能够迅速响应
此外,对已修复的漏洞进行复测,验证修复效果,确保问题得到彻底解决
结语 服务器漏洞扫描是维护企业信息安全的重要防线
通过明确扫描目标、选择合适的工具、合理配置参数、执行并监控扫描进程、深入分析结果并采取有效措施,以及持续的监控与复测,可以显著提升服务器的安全防护能力,降低遭受攻击的风险
在这个过程中,保持对最新安全趋势的关注,不断优化扫描策略,是应对日益复杂多变的网络威胁的关键
记住,安全永远在路上,只有不断前行,才能确保企业的数字资产安全无虞